The bookmark is a local independent bookstore established in atlantic beach in 1990, and moving a few blocks south to the neptune beach side of beaches town center in august 2010. The atlantic magazine was founded as the atlantic monthly in boston, massachusetts in 1857 and first published on november 1st of that year. The atlantic, formerly the atlantic monthly, american journal of news, literature, and opinion that was founded in 1857 and is one of the oldest and mostrespected magazines in the united states.

The atlantic monthly archives university of pennsylvania. Formerly a monthly publication, it now releases 10 issues a year and maintains an online site.
